A001319 Number of (unordered) ways of making change for n cents using coins of 2, 5, 10, 20, 50 cents.

Original entry on oeis.org

1, 0, 1, 0, 1, 1, 1, 1, 1, 1, 3, 1, 3, 1, 3, 3, 3, 3, 3, 3, 7, 3, 7, 3, 7, 7, 7, 7, 7, 7, 13, 7, 13, 7, 13, 13, 13, 13, 13, 13, 22, 13, 22, 13, 22, 22, 22, 22, 22, 22, 35, 22, 35, 22, 35, 35, 35, 35, 35, 35, 53, 35, 53, 35, 53, 53, 53, 53, 53, 53, 77, 53, 77
Offset: 0

Comments

Number of partitions of n into parts 2, 5, 10, 20, and 50. - Joerg Arndt, Sep 05 2014

Programs

  • Maple
    1/(1-x^2)/(1-x^5)/(1-x^10)/(1-x^20)/(1-x^50)
  • Mathematica
    CoefficientList[Series[1/((1 - x^2) (1 - x^5) (1 - x^10) (1 - x^20) (1 - x^50)), {x, 0, 50}], x]
